Whirlpool Dryer F1E1 Error Code — What It Means
The F1E1 code on a Whirlpool dryer indicates a control or communication fault within the main electronic control system. Whirlpool’s product support identifies this as an error that often clears after a full power reset. If the code persists after cycling power and running a test cycle, the control board or its wiring is the root cause.
Common Causes
- Corrupted control board memory A power surge or brief outage can scramble the board’s firmware, preventing the dryer from completing its startup checks.
- Failed main control board Internal components on the control board can fail over time, especially after exposure to heat or moisture.
- Loose or corroded harness connectors Vibration or age can loosen the wire connectors between the control board and other dryer circuits, interrupting communication.
- Damaged wiring Heat or mechanical wear can crack insulation or break strands in the harness that links the control to sensors and switches.
- Faulty door switch or sensor input A defective door switch or thermostat can send an invalid signal to the control, triggering the fault code.
Step-by-Step Fix
- Turn off power at the circuit breaker for the dryer and leave it off for a full 5 minutes to clear the control board’s memory.
- Restore power and select a timed dry cycle, then run the dryer for about 1 minute and watch for the F1E1 code to reappear.
- If the code returns, unplug the dryer and pull it away from the wall to access the rear panel and control housing.
- Inspect all harness connectors at the main control board for looseness, corrosion, or heat discoloration, and reseat each plug firmly.
- Check wiring runs between the control board and the door switch, thermostats, and user interface for cracks, pinches, or breaks.
- Test the door switch for continuity with the door closed (should close the circuit) and open (should open the circuit) using a multimeter.
- Replace the main control board if the code persists after all wiring and switch checks are clean, as the board’s internal fault cannot be repaired in the field.

When to Call a Pro
Call a technician if you are uncomfortable working inside the dryer cabinet or if the power-reset procedure does not clear the code. Control board replacement requires safely disconnecting multiple harnesses and transferring or programming settings on some models. A qualified service provider can also rule out less common issues such as user-interface board faults or grounding problems that can mimic a main-board failure. If your dryer is still under warranty, contact Whirlpool or an authorized service center before attempting any repair.
